
HONDA CR-V (2009-12) 5DR SUV 2.0 I-VTEC 150 EU5 EX AUTO5
The HONDA CR-V (2009-12) 5DR SUV 2.0 I-VTEC 150 EU5 EX AUTO5 is a popular used vehicle in the UK market, known for its practicality, reliability, and comfort. As a compact SUV, it offers a versatile and spacious interior, making it an excellent choice for families, commuters, and those seeking a reliable vehicle with a higher driving position. The 2.0-litre I-VTEC engine strikes a good balance between performance and fuel economy, and the automatic transmission adds to ease of driving on daily errands or longer journeys.
What makes the HONDA CR-V (2009-12) stand out in the competitive SUV segment is its reputation for robustness, smooth ride quality, and well-built design that withstands the test of time. It is regularly praised for its generous interior space, comfortable ride, and impressive reliability record, often outperforming rivals in its class. This particular model is well-suited to those looking for a dependable, stylish vehicle that combines practicality with a touch of sophistication. With an average private sale valuation of around £6,991 and a typical mileage of approximately 83,000 miles, the HONDA CR-V (2009-12) 5DR SUV remains an attractive option for used car buyers seeking a versatile and dependable SUV in the UK.

average use

The data indicates that the most common recent mileages recorded for the Honda CR-V (2009-12) range between 70,000 and 100,000 miles, accounting for approximately 25% of recorded readings. Notably, the majority of vehicles have mileage readings between 60,000 and 120,000 miles, with significant portions also in the 70,000 to 80,000 and 100,000 to 110,000 ranges. Remarkably, very few vehicles have recent mileages exceeding 200,000 miles or below 10,000 miles, each comprising less than 1% of the sample. This suggests that most vehicles are maintained within a common mileage window, with very few showing extremely low or high readings.

vehicle values

The data indicates that the majority of private sale prices for the Honda CR-V (2009-12) 5DR SUV 2.0 I-VTEC 150 EU5 EX AUTO fall within the £6,000 to £8,000 range, representing nearly 47% of listings (27.8% in the £6,000–£7,000 bracket and 19.1% in the £7,000–£8,000 bracket). There are also notable percentages of vehicles valued between £5,000–£6,000 (20.9%) and £8,000–£9,000 (12.6%). Smaller proportions are seen at the lower end (£2,000–£3,000, only 1.1%) and higher end (£9,000–£10,000, 4.3%), suggesting that most privately sold vehicles tend to cluster around the £6,000–£8,000 range. This distribution highlights a relatively concentrated market in the mid-price bracket for this model, with fewer cars priced at the extremes.

production years

Based on the data for the Honda CR-V (2009-12) 5DR SUV 2.0 I-VTEC 150 EU5 EX AUTO5, the majority of vehicles are from 2010 and 2012, accounting for approximately 41.9% and 31.4% respectively. Vehicles from 2011 make up around 24.9%, with only a small percentage (1.8%) being from 2009. This suggests that most of these models on the road are from 2010 to 2012, indicating good availability of relatively recent vehicles within this range. The low percentage from 2009 implies fewer older models are still in circulation or available for resale.

colour popularity

The data indicates that the most common main paint colour for the Honda CR-V (2009-12) 5DR SUV 2.0 I-VTEC 150 EU5 EX AUTO5 is Silver, accounting for approximately 28.9% of the vehicles. Grey is also quite prevalent, making up about 22%. In contrast, Red is relatively rare, representing only 1.8%, and colors like Bronze are also infrequent at around 4.3%. Overall, neutral and popular colours like Silver and Grey dominate, suggesting a tendency toward classic and widely accepted vehicle colours among owners of this model.

ownership cycle

The data indicates that for the Honda CR-V (2009-12) 5-door SUV, the majority of vehicles have had between 2 and 4 registered keepers, with 32.1% having had 3 keepers, 26.4% with 2 keepers, and 18.1% with 4 keepers. Notably, a smaller proportion, just 4.7%, have only one registered keeper, suggesting a relatively low entry into the used market after initial registration. Additionally, a small percentage (1.8%) of vehicles have had as many as 7 keepers, indicating some vehicles may have experienced higher turnover. Overall, the data reflects typical ownership patterns, with most vehicles passing through a modest number of owners before sale or transfer.
